Maximiliano - Meaning of Maximiliano
What does Maximiliano mean?
[ 5 syll. ma-xi-mi-lia-no, max-imili-ano ] The baby boy name Maximiliano is pronounced MaaK-Siy-Miy-LYAA-Now in Spanish †. Maximiliano's origin is Latin, and its use, Italian and Spanish. Maximiliano is a variant transcription of Maximilian (English and German).

Maximiliano is popular as a baby name for boys, and it is also regarded as trendy. The name's popularity has been increasing since the 2000s; before that, it was of only infrequent use. At the modest height of its usage in 2018, 0.069% of baby boys were named Maximiliano. Its ranking then was #267. Within all boy names in its group, Maximiliano was the most popular in 2018. Maximiliano was more commonly used than the subsequent ranked name, Maximilian, by 99% in that year.
